About this listen
The aliens came without warning and humanity quickly found itself waging a losing war.
My name is James Thorne, and I wasn't supposed to matter. Before the invasion, I was just a guy in a dead-end job, keeping my head down and my past buried. The Gehenna want our annihilation. Thankfully, they angered the Aetherion who may help humanity not only fight back, but turn the tide.
When I’m offered the chance to be Cleansed, to become something more than I was, I take it. And it turns out I’m special. No, I’m not the Chosen One. And yes, there are others like me, but as a Psyker, I can do things most can't. Things that make me very dangerous.
As the war expands, the Gehenna think they’ve already won.
But they underestimated the power of a pissed off marine.

Lots of missed opportunities.
So this audiobook is okay. There isn't anything WRONG with it but... it just fails to deliver on the parts I was most interested in. SO the big issue I have with this story is that it skips the parts I would have found interesting. Testing powers during downtime? Skipped. Testing new weapons? Skipped. Finally getting that hyped up armor and excited to see how it changes things? Skipped. This story doesn't like to play with it toys. They will explain the buffs that the alien tech provides but skip all the fun parts of the characters learning to USE them or, experiencing what it's like to first put the armor on, which fails to make the new gear seem any better. This story suffers from a HARD case of tell, don't show. The main characters talk like they had a ton of fun experimenting with their new skills and toys but it's all done "off screen."
